Exploring The Ideal Wood Types For Sauna Construction

what wood are saunas made of

Saunas are traditionally constructed using various types of wood, each chosen for its unique properties and ability to withstand the high temperatures and humidity levels found within these relaxing spaces. The most common woods used in sauna construction include cedar, hemlock, spruce, and pine. Cedar is prized for its natural resistance to rot and insects, as well as its pleasant aroma, which can enhance the sauna experience. Hemlock is another popular choice due to its durability and light color, which can make the sauna feel more spacious and inviting. Spruce and pine are also frequently used, offering a balance between cost-effectiveness and performance. When selecting wood for a sauna, it's essential to consider factors such as grain density, moisture content, and the ability to absorb and release heat efficiently, ensuring a safe and comfortable environment for users.

Cedar is a highly sought-after wood for sauna construction, primarily due to its exceptional durability and resistance to decay. This makes it an ideal choice for the humid and high-temperature environment of a sauna. Cedar's natural oils and resins provide a protective barrier against moisture, preventing the wood from warping or rotting over time. Additionally, cedar has a pleasant, subtle aroma that enhances the sauna experience, creating a relaxing and rejuvenating atmosphere.

One of the unique benefits of cedar is its ability to withstand the extreme temperature fluctuations that occur in a sauna. Unlike some other woods that may crack or split under such conditions, cedar remains stable and maintains its structural integrity. This is particularly important for sauna benches and walls, which are subject to repeated cycles of heating and cooling. Cedar's resistance to decay also means that it requires less maintenance than other types of wood, making it a cost-effective choice in the long run.

Cedar is also known for its natural antibacterial properties, which can help to reduce the growth of mold and mildew in the sauna. This is a significant advantage, as it contributes to a cleaner and healthier environment. Furthermore, cedar's light color and fine grain give it an attractive appearance that complements the aesthetic of many sauna designs.

When selecting cedar for a sauna, it's important to choose high-quality, kiln-dried wood to ensure optimal performance. Proper installation and maintenance are also crucial to maximize the wood's durability and appearance. With the right care, a cedar sauna can provide years of enjoyment and relaxation.

In summary, cedar is a popular choice for saunas due to its durability, resistance to decay, pleasant aroma, and ability to withstand extreme temperature fluctuations. Its natural antibacterial properties and attractive appearance further enhance its appeal, making it an excellent option for sauna construction.

Hemlock: Offers a light color and soft texture, hemlock is also resistant to rot and insects

Hemlock is a popular choice for sauna construction due to its unique combination of aesthetic appeal and practical benefits. The light color of hemlock wood creates a bright and airy atmosphere within the sauna, enhancing the overall experience for users. Its soft texture is also a desirable feature, as it is gentle on the skin and reduces the risk of splinters or irritation during use.

One of the key advantages of hemlock is its natural resistance to rot and insects. This makes it an ideal material for sauna construction, as the high humidity and temperature levels within a sauna can often lead to wood degradation. Hemlock's resistance to these elements ensures that the sauna remains durable and long-lasting, requiring less maintenance and upkeep compared to other types of wood.

In addition to its practical benefits, hemlock is also a sustainable choice for sauna construction. It is a fast-growing tree that is widely available, making it an environmentally friendly option. Hemlock is also relatively affordable compared to other types of wood, making it a cost-effective choice for sauna builders and owners.

When selecting hemlock for sauna construction, it is important to choose high-quality, kiln-dried wood to ensure optimal performance and longevity. Proper installation and maintenance are also crucial to maximize the benefits of hemlock and prevent any potential issues. With the right care and attention, a hemlock sauna can provide a luxurious and relaxing experience for years to come.

Spruce: Known for its strength and resistance to warping, spruce provides a clean look for sauna interiors

Spruce is a popular choice for sauna interiors due to its impressive strength and resistance to warping. This type of wood can withstand the high temperatures and humidity levels typically found in saunas, making it an ideal material for creating a durable and long-lasting space. Spruce also has a clean, modern look that can enhance the overall aesthetic of a sauna.

One of the key benefits of using spruce in sauna construction is its ability to resist deformation. Unlike some other types of wood, spruce is less likely to warp or twist when exposed to the intense heat and moisture of a sauna environment. This means that spruce sauna interiors can maintain their shape and appearance over time, even with regular use.

In addition to its practical benefits, spruce also offers a visually appealing option for sauna interiors. The wood has a light color and a straight, uniform grain pattern that can create a bright and airy atmosphere within the sauna. This can help to make the space feel more open and inviting, enhancing the overall sauna experience.

When selecting spruce for a sauna interior, it is important to choose high-quality, kiln-dried wood that has been properly treated for use in high-moisture environments. This will help to ensure that the wood is able to withstand the sauna's conditions without deteriorating prematurely. Additionally, it is crucial to follow proper installation techniques to prevent any potential issues, such as gaps or cracks, from developing over time.

Overall, spruce is an excellent choice for sauna interiors due to its strength, resistance to warping, and clean appearance. By selecting high-quality spruce and following proper installation methods, sauna owners can create a durable and visually appealing space that will provide years of enjoyment.

Pine: A budget-friendly option, pine is easy to work with but may require more maintenance

Pine is a popular choice for sauna construction due to its affordability and ease of use. This softwood is readily available and can be sourced from sustainable forests, making it an eco-friendly option as well. When building a sauna with pine, it's important to select a high-quality grade of wood that is free from knots and has a straight grain. This will ensure that the wood holds up well to the heat and humidity of the sauna environment.

One of the main benefits of using pine for saunas is its ease of installation. Pine is a relatively lightweight wood, which makes it easy to handle and transport. It can also be easily cut and shaped to fit the specific dimensions of your sauna. Additionally, pine has a natural resistance to rot and decay, which makes it a durable choice for sauna construction.

However, it's important to note that pine may require more maintenance than other types of wood used in sauna construction. Pine is a softwood, which means it is more prone to scratches and dents than hardwoods like cedar or hemlock. To keep your pine sauna looking its best, it's important to regularly sand and refinish the wood. This will help to protect it from the elements and keep it looking fresh and new.

Another consideration when using pine for sauna construction is its heat tolerance. While pine is generally able to withstand the high temperatures of a sauna, it may not be as heat-resistant as some other types of wood. It's important to ensure that your pine sauna is properly ventilated to prevent the wood from overheating and potentially warping or cracking.

In conclusion, pine is a budget-friendly and easy-to-work-with option for sauna construction. However, it does require more maintenance than some other types of wood and may not be as heat-resistant. By selecting high-quality pine and properly maintaining your sauna, you can enjoy the benefits of this affordable and sustainable wood choice for years to come.

Teak: Prized for its water resistance and luxurious appearance, teak is an ideal wood for high-end saunas

Teak, renowned for its exceptional water resistance and opulent aesthetic, stands as a premier choice for crafting high-end saunas. This tropical hardwood's innate durability and resistance to decay make it an ideal material for withstanding the humid and hot conditions typical of saunas. Moreover, teak's luxurious appearance, characterized by its rich, golden-brown hue and distinctive grain patterns, adds an element of sophistication and elegance to any sauna design.

One of the key advantages of using teak in sauna construction is its ability to maintain its structural integrity and visual appeal even after prolonged exposure to moisture and heat. Unlike other woods that may warp, crack, or deteriorate under such conditions, teak remains stable and resilient, ensuring the longevity and safety of the sauna structure. Additionally, teak's natural oils provide an extra layer of protection against water damage and insect infestation, further enhancing its suitability for sauna use.

From a practical standpoint, working with teak requires careful consideration and specialized techniques. Due to its high density and hardness, teak can be more challenging to cut and shape than other woods. However, when properly treated and maintained, teak's durability and beauty make it a worthwhile investment for sauna builders and owners alike. Regular sealing and occasional refinishing can help preserve teak's appearance and extend its lifespan, ensuring that the sauna remains a luxurious and inviting space for years to come.

In terms of cost, teak is generally more expensive than other woods commonly used in sauna construction, such as cedar or pine. However, its superior qualities in terms of water resistance, durability, and aesthetic appeal make it a justifiable choice for those seeking to create a high-end sauna experience. When considering the long-term benefits and the enhanced value that teak can add to a property, the initial investment often proves to be well worth it.

Ultimately, teak's unique combination of water resistance, luxurious appearance, and durability makes it an unparalleled choice for crafting high-end saunas. Whether used for residential or commercial purposes, teak saunas offer a level of quality and sophistication that is difficult to match with other materials. By choosing teak, sauna enthusiasts can enjoy a space that not only provides the health and relaxation benefits of a sauna but also serves as a stunning architectural feature within their home or facility.
